Kelly Lake

Bayfield County, WisconsinLimited DataOligotrophic

Kelly Lake carries a solid B grade — strong on most parameters, with measurements that hold up well across the summer season.

A TSI value of 39 puts Kelly Lake in the oligotrophic range, where biological productivity stays low and the water column remains clear. The lake bottoms out at 17 ft — a moderate depth that supports a warm-water fishery without the year-round cold refuge a deeper basin provides. Kelly Lake is small — 56 acres alongside partial shoreline records — which makes it sensitive to even modest changes in watershed runoff or recreational pressure. Within Bayfield County's 52 graded lakes, Kelly Lake ranks 34 — below the local median, though not at the bottom.

Kelly Lake has no invasive species recorded in Wisconsin state databases as of 2025, though prevention practices still apply at all access points. Walleye are documented at Kelly Lake, one of 3 fish species on record for the lake. Monitoring depth is thin here: the LakeGrade rubric is applied to a small number of sample years, and the grade will be revised as more data accumulates.

Source: EPA Water Quality Portal sampling records, Wisconsin DNR Surface Water, last sampled 2025-08-02. Grade methodology: LakeGrade methodology.
